#e26675 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e26675 is composed of 88.6% red, 40%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.9% magenta, 48.2%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 352.7 degrees, a saturation of 68.1% and a lightness of 64.3%. #e26675 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ccea with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#e26675 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e26675 has RGB values of R:226, G:102,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.48,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14837365.
